The Journey of Sugarcane: From Area to Manufacturing facility



Sugarcane undergoes a remarkable transformation as it takes a trip from lavish fields to dynamic manufacturing facilities. In the areas, the high, green stalks are harvested, generally by mechanical methods or hand-operated labor. Once cut, the sugarcane is swiftly delivered to refining facilities to ensure optimum quality. At the factory, the initial step entails crushing the cane to remove the pleasant juice, which includes sucrose. Products From Sugarcane. This juice is after that filtered and made clear, getting rid of contaminations. Following this, it undertakes dissipation to focus the sugar content, bring about crystallization. The resulting sugar crystals are divided from the remaining molasses through centrifugation. The sugar is dried out and packaged for distribution. Throughout this trip, preserving high quality and performance is necessary, as the techniques used straight impact the item's last quality. This transformation not just highlights the agricultural value of sugarcane yet additionally its considerable function in the international economic situation

Biofuels: Harnessing Energy From Sugarcane





A considerable part of global biofuel manufacturing now counts on sugarcane, identified for its high power yield and effectiveness in transforming sunshine right into biomass. This exotic plant functions as a primary resource for ethanol, a renewable fuel that can change gas in automobiles. Sugarcane's ability to produce even more ethanol per hectare than other feedstocks, such as corn, adds to its boosting appeal among biofuel producers.The fermentation procedure of sugarcane juice or molasses produces ethanol, which can be combined with nonrenewable fuel sources to minimize greenhouse gas exhausts. In addition, by making use of the recurring bagasse from sugarcane processing, energy can be created via combustion, additional improving the sustainability of biofuel manufacturing. As nations look for to reduce climate change impacts, sugarcane biofuels provide an encouraging solution, boosting power protection and advertising farming sustainability while supporting country economies.

Byproducts in Animal Nutrition



While sugarcane is largely valued for its sucrose material, its results play a crucial role in pet nourishment, particularly in the form of animal feed and fertilizers. The coarse residue called bagasse, produced throughout the extraction of juice, acts as an important resource of roughage for livestock. This high-fiber material enhances digestion and advertises overall wellness in ruminants. Furthermore, molasses, a byproduct of sugar refining, is rich in power and can be utilized to supplement animal diet plans, boosting palatability and nutritional worth. Furthermore, vinasse, a liquid by-product from ethanol production, contains important nutrients and can be made use of as a feed additive. Generally, sugarcane byproducts add considerably to sustainable pet nutrition methods.


Organic Plant Food Options



Making use of sugarcane byproducts prolongs beyond animal nourishment to encompass natural fertilizer options that benefit agricultural methods. The coarse deposits, such as bagasse and filter cake, work as effective organic fertilizers, enriching dirt health and enhancing plant yields. These materials are abundant in nutrients, consisting of nitrogen, phosphorus, and potassium, necessary for plant growth. When disintegrated, they enhance dirt framework, water retention, and microbial task, promoting a lasting farming ecological community. In addition, making use of sugarcane by-products for fertilizing reduces dependence on artificial plant foods, advertising eco friendly agricultural approaches. By reusing these byproducts, farmers can contribute to a round economic situation while maximizing their performance and minimizing waste. This method exhibits ingenious approaches in lasting agriculture, leveraging sugarcane's complete capacity.
